Job Description

Senior Content Associate managing eCommerce content strategies across Amazon and marketplaces for tier 1 clients. Driving innovation and delivering measurable results in remote role.

Responsibilities:

  • Support Content Manager and autonomously oversee the development and execution of content and creative strategies across multiple clients, including tier 1 clients and ad hoc audits
  • Serve as a true client partner and subject‑matter authority, making clear recommendations and confidently articulating Amazon and Podean best practices internally and externally
  • Collaborate with designers to deliver award-winning creative strategies for clients and internal projects
  • Work closely with the Media team and Account Managers to ensure all content aligns with clients’ broader advertising and business objectives
  • Partner with Account Managers to create content and SEO strategies that support the client’s broader goals
  • Demonstrate a strong understanding of Amazon creative, content data, and analytics, with the ability to analyse performance results and testing insights to continuously optimise content and creative outputs

Requirements:

  • 3+ years of experience with a successful track record of leading projects in content marketing, e-commerce content strategy, or digital advertising, with exposure to Amazon or other marketplace content preferred
  • Expertise in e-commerce content creation and optimization, including titles, bullet points, A+ content, storefronts, and image stacks (Amazon or other marketplace experience is a plus)
  • A proactive, strategic mindset with a passion for driving innovation and delivering measurable results
  • Strong analytical skills, with the ability to interpret content performance data and make data-driven recommendations for optimisation
  • Collaboration experience across cross-functional teams, including media, account management, and design.
  • Exceptional client-facing communication skills, with the ability to articulate strategy, present recommendations, and manage client expectations.
